Peter Stringer likely to feature against Munster in preseason game

Peter Stringer signs six month contract with Worcester Warriors and could face Munster in preseason.

The former Munster scrum half is no stranger to premiership sides having already played for four in Saracens, Sale, Bath and Newcastle after departing the province in 2011 in search of regular game time.

Former Munster team mate, Donnacha O’Callaghan, joined the Warriors in 2015 and the 98 times capped Irish scrum half is looking forward to joining up with him and his new team.

“I’m looking forward to meeting all the lads and being reunited with Donnacha,”

“I’m feeling as fit and ready as ever and am genuinely excited about getting back on the field as I feel I still have plenty to offer.”

Munster travel to Worcester on the 24th of August to face Stringers new side in a preseason friendly. With a few of O’Callaghans and Stringers former team mates now coaching the province, it’s sure to be an odd but exciting return.

Stringer has been signed as cover for South African international Francois Hougaard due to his involvement in the Rugby Championship at the beginning of the season.
